Meiji Shrine (????, Meiji Jing??), located in Shibuya, Tokyo, is the Shinto shrine that is dedicated to the deified spirits of Emperor Meiji and his wife, Empress Sh?ken.[1] When Emperor Meiji died in 1912 and Empress Sh?ken in 1914, the Japanese people wished to pay their respects to the two influential Japanese figures. It was for this reason that Meiji Shrine was constructed and their souls enshrined on N History After the emperor's death in 1912, the Japanese Diet passed a resolution to commemorate his role in the Meiji Restoration. An iris garden in an area of Tokyo where Emperor Meiji and Empress Sh?ken had been known to visit was chosen as the building's location. Construction began in 1915, and the shrine was built in the traditional Nagarezukuri style and is made up primarily of Japanese cypress and copper. It was formally dedicated in 1920, completed in 1921, and its grounds officially finished by 1926.[3] Until 1946, the Meiji Shrine was officially designated one of the Kanpei-taisha (????), meaning that it stood in the first rank of government supported shrines. [4] The original building was destroyed during the Tokyo air raids of World War II. The present iteration of the shrine was funded through a public fund raising effort and completed in October, 1958.[5] Meiji Shrine was brought into the flow of current events with the 2009 visit of United States Secretary of State Hillary Clinton. After arriving in Tokyo on her first foreign trip representing the newly elected President Barack Obama, she made her way to this shrine in advance of meetings with Japan's leaders to show her "respect toward history and the culture of Japan." [6] I Shrine complex Meiji Shrine is located in a forest that covers an area of 700,000 square-meters (about 175 acres). This area is covered by an evergreen forest that consists of 120,000 trees of 365 different species, which were donated by people from all parts of Japan when the shrine was established. The forest is visited by many people both as a spiritual home of the people and as a recreation and relaxation area in the center of Tokyo.[2] The shrine itself is composed of two major areas: Naien The Naien is the inner precinct, which is centered on the shrine buildings and includes a treasure museum that houses articles of the Emperor and Empress. The treasure museum is built in the Azekurazukuri style. Gaien The Gaien is the outer precinct, which includes the Meiji Memorial Picture Gallery that houses a collection of 80 large murals illustrative of the events in the lives of the Emperor and his consort. It also includes a variety of sports facilities, including the National Stadium, and is seen as the center of Japanese sports. It also includes the Meiji Memorial Hall, which was originally used for governmental meetings, including discussions surrounding the drafting of the Meiji Constitution in the late 19th century. "Que worlds smallest violen..." To my fans, sorry for the delay in updating my city, i had to deal with a huge problem. That took up over "10" days.. So, i was working on my city, and i was working on shinjuku, and decided i would make it look more realistic by using the NAM Padestrian tiles, so i planted them around the buildings, and then i saved, But when i got back to the game, it froze then the game completely shut down.... So...after i cooled off, i restarted the game, loaded up the city again, got there with out a hitch Then when i went into night, half of my BATS did not have night lighting, So im thinking it must be a low desirability problem, But when i quaried the non functioning buildings, the land value was high, and it had worker, So then at that point i noticed their was a major problem with my game, So i just let it be and continued to add on to my city, so about after 1 hour, i started thinking the problem was fixed, but then 1 hour later, my game had froze(I didnt save) it went back to desktop, i started freaking out, but i noticed driverdetector had started up, and i saw the sc4 tab on the toolbar, so im like ok, Next thing i notice it dissapears, So i just give up for about a day, thinking there is no hope, and that i'll just have to obliterate my city and start all over again... two days later, I fire up SC4 Determined to find the cause of this problem. i cant bring my self to obliterate my city..... So then i start to think... What if i demolish my whole city and see what building stands... Seeing as i started remembering something like this happened before, when i added NAM tiles to the parimeters of tokyo metropalitin tower, and the building became "Permanent"....would not demolish no matter what. So i demolished my city, and to my amazement, the Chogo 71 tower was standing there all by it's self... So i got to work... First i tried setting it on fire... it burned then when out, I tried shooting with a meteorite, the building was sitting on top of the whole in the ground... I tried digging a lake, Sure enough the building tuned into a bardge...just floating there, mocking me. So then i finally decided to delete it from my plugins folder, Fire up SC4 thinking the problem was fixed, Got to the regieon view, i shouted in joy when i noticed the building was not present, .....Got to the sc4 city screen.... sure enough, there was the building... i just basicly sat there like... -_-.. turned off sc4, left it for another two days... started back on Granturismo 4 instead. ....4 days later. I went on simprolis to look at my CJ...even honestly shedding a tear because i love it that much. So i went to the forums, typed in... "building in simcity will not demolish. Got alot of searches......aparently this problem was a huge nusence.. Found a thread called.. "Can demolish, query, or delete building" So after reading...and reading... sleeping... then reading the next day. I found somthing very "weird" but very helpfull.. Aparently if i put three of the same buildings around the tainted building, and do a huge destructive sweep... it will delete the building... I said out loud "Yea right..." So...the following day, fired up SC4...with the plugin back installed... Demolished 3/4 of the surrounding area of the building(the sims were outraged...) put 3 buildings around the tainted building, in a cross formation... did a sweep.. And weaped with tears of joy as i seen the building crumble into the ground... ...so now, SC4 works perfectly, its been on for 4 days(testing) with out crashing...and still on. .. I am so happy i found that thread, Thank you simtropolis...now i can get back to my city. Follow this information if you have a stubborn tainted building. Bye for now.
